Operation Christmas Child collection Nov. 21

Residents are being asked to fill a shoe box for a child in-need for Operation Christmas Child.

An annual project of Samaritan's Purse, Operation Christmas Child goes to great lengths to bring joy and hope to children in desperate situations around the globe. This unique project offers families, churches, schools, organizations and individuals an opportunity to reach out to needy children around the world.

Participation is simple - find an empty shoe box (or get one from a participating business), decide on the age and gender of the child you wish to buy for and fill the box with appropriate gifts such as small toys, school supplies, hygiene items, hard candy, sunglasses, ball caps, socks, t-shirts, jewellery, hair clips, watches and etc. Do not include items that are stained or worn-out, war-related toys and items, perishable items, medicines, breakable items or liquids.

Each shoe box donation must include a $7 donation to assist in the cost of shipping overseas.

The Free Methodist Church will, once again, serve as the local collection depot for Operation Christmas Child. The collection deadline is Sunday, November 21 at 4 p.m.
